Calgary-based groups form strategic partnership

CALGARY — Calgary-based Steel River Group Ltd. (SRG), an Indigenous-owned diversified management and construction consortium, has entered into a strategic partnership with local real estate company PBA Group of Companies.

SRG notes PBA has a successful record of planning and developing award-winning retail, industrial parks, master-planned communities and innovative hotels.

The real estate company will bolster SRG’s affiliated companies and relationships as they look to build premier assets across Canada.

“Steel River Group and PBA share a passion for creating resilient and prosperous communities,” said Trent Fequet, founder and CEO of SRG, in a statement. “I have no doubt that this synergy will provide the foundation for a collaborative and lasting partnership, one that will aid in creating positive social, cultural and economic change for our ecosystem.”

SRG stated it plans to work with PBA on a diverse scope of projects, including several developments and expansions further west into B.C. SRG said it expects these efforts to be amplified by Steel River’s People-Public-Private-Partnership (P4) model, which enhances Indigenous ownership on major projects.

SRG officials added PBA Group’s corporate culture is a good fit for SRG.

“Shared values are the foundation of great partnerships,” said Patricia Phillips, PBA’s CEO. “We are honoured to partner with Trent and the amazing team he has assembled at Steel River Group to build community-oriented, environmentally-friendly developments in the Steel River Ecosystem and beyond.”
